- •4.Основні технології локальних мереж
- •4.1.Мережі типу Ethernet.
- •4.1.1.Загальні відомості.
- •4.1.1.1.Рівень 1 osi. Інтерфейс і phy.
- •4.1.1.2.Рівень 2 osi.
- •4.1.2.Елементи системи Ethernet.
- •4.1.3.Адреси і рамки Ethernet.
- •4.1.3.1.Адресація.
- •4.1.3.2.Структури рамок Ethernet.
- •4.1.4.Протокол csma/cd.
- •4.1.4.1.Загальні відомості.
- •4.1.4.2.Доступ до середовища та колізії.
- •4.1.4.3.Час обігу петлі.
- •4.1.4.4.Розв'язання колізій.
- •4.1.4.5.Продуктивність мережі з протоколом csma/cd.
- •4.1.4.6.Процедура передавання і приймання даних в протоколі csma/cd.
- •4.2.Компоненти обладнання мереж Ethernet.
- •4.2.1.Мережеві адаптери.
- •4.2.1.1.Означення та основні функції.
- •4.2.1.2.Функціонування мережевої карти.
- •4.2.1.3.Мережеві карти Ethernet.
- •4.2.1.4.Ресурси, які використовуються мережевими картами.
- •4.2.1.5.Як діють мережеві карти.
- •4.2.1.6.Встановлення мережевої карти.
- •4.2.2.Пристрої доступу до середовища.
- •4.2.3.Повторювачі і габи Ethernet.
- •4.2.3.1.Повторювачі Ethernet.
- •4.2.3.2.Габи Ethernet.
- •4.3.Мережі типу Ethernet із швидкістю 10Мб/с.
- •4.3.1.Середовища для 10 Мб/с Ethernet.
- •4.3.2.Мережа 10Base5.
- •4.3.2.1.10Base-5 (Thick Ethernet): основні властивості.
- •4.3.2.2. Рис. 4.14. Максимальна топологія мереж 10Base-5, 10Base-2. Компоненти мережі 10Base5.
- •4.3.2.3.Правила конфігурування мережі 10Base-5.
- •4.3.3.Мережа 10Base2.
- •4.3.3.1.10Base-2 (Thin Ethernet): основні властивості.
- •4.3.3.2.Компоненти мережі 10Base-2.
- •4.3.3.3.Правила конфігурування мережі 10Base-2.
- •4.3.3.4.Встановлення та пошук несправностей в мережі 10Base-2.
- •4.3.4.Мережа 10Base-т.
- •4.3.4.1.10Base-t: основні властивості.
- •4.3.4.2.Компоненти мережі 10Base-т.
- •4.3.4.3.Правила конфігурування мережі 10Base-т.
- •4.3.5.Мережа 10Base-f.
- •4.3.5.1.10Base-f: основні властивості.
- •4.3.5.2.Компоненти мережі 10Base-f.
- •4.3.5.3.Правила конфігурування мереж 10Base-fl та foirl.
- •4.4.Правила конфігурування багатосегментних мереж Ethernet із швидкістю 10 Мб/с.
- •4.4.1.1.Сфера застосування правил конфігурування.
- •4.4.1.2.Модель 1.
- •4.4.1.3.Модель 2.
- •4.4.1.4.Обчислення часу обігу петлі.
- •4.4.1.5.Обчислення звуження часової щілини між рамками.
- •4.4.1.6.Простий приклад конфігурування для Моделі 2.
- •4.4.1.7.Складніший приклад конфігурування для Моделі 2.
- •4.5.Мережі типу Ethernet із швидкістю 100 Мб/с.
- •4.5.1.Середовища для 100 Мб/с Ethernet.
- •4.5.2.Мережа 100Base-tx.
- •4.5.2.1.100Base-tx: основні властивості.
- •4.5.2.2. Рис. 4.34. Мережі 100Base-tx, 100Base-fx, 100Base-t4. Компоненти мережі 100Base-tx.
- •4.5.2.3.Правила конфігурування для 100Base-tx.
- •4.5.3.Мережа 100Base-fx.
- •4.5.3.1.100Base-tx: основні властивості.
- •4.5.3.2.Компоненти мережі 100Base-fx.
- •4.5.3.3. Рис. 4.38. Під’єднання комп’ютера до мережі 100Base-fx. Правила конфігурування для 100Base-fx.
- •4.5.4.Мережа 100Base-t4.
- •4.5.4.1.100Base-t4: основні властивості.
- •4.5.4.2.Компоненти мережі 100Base-t4.
- •4.5.4.3.Правила конфігурування для 100Base-t4.
- •4.5.5.Автоузгодження.
- •4.5.5.1.Правила автоузгодження.
- •4.5.5.2.Приклади автоузгодження.
- •4.5.6.Правила конфігурування багатосегментних мереж Ethernet із швидкістю 100 Мб/с.
- •4.5.6.1.Модель 1.
- •4.5.6.2.Модель 2.
- •4.5.6.3.Мережева документація.
- •4.6.Мережі Ethernet із швидкістю 1 Гб/с.
- •4.6.1.Особливості гігабітного Ethetnet.
- •4.6.1.1.Порівняння можливостей версій Ethernet з різними швидкостями.
- •4.6.1.2.Стандарти гігабітного Ethetnet.
- •4.6.1.3.Компоненти Ethernet 1000 Мб/с.
- •4.6.2.Шляхи міграції гігабітного Ethetnet.
- •4.6.2.1. А) б) Рис. 4.43. Модифікація сполучення комутатор-комутатор. Сполучення комутатор-комутатор.
- •4.6.2.2.Сполучення комутатор-сервер.
- •4.6.2.3. А) б) Рис. 4.45. Модернізація комутованої магістралі Fast Ethernet. Модернізація комутованої магістралі Fast Ethernet.
- •4.6.2.4.Модернізація спільної магістралі fddi.
- •4.6.2.5. А) б) Рис. 4. 46. Модернізація спільної магістралі fddi. Модернізація під'єднання до високопродуктивних робочих станцій.
4.2.1.5.Як діють мережеві карти.
Для функціонування мережеві карти потребують програмного драйвера. Цей програмний драйвер забезпечує інтерфейс між картою та операційною системою, роблячи послуги мережевої карти доступними користувачу. Програмний драйвер звичайно конфігурується для узгодження ресурсів із встановленими в мережевій карті. Це здійснюється через конфігураційну утіліту і результат зберігається у виконуваному файлі або в окремому файлі (такому як .ini або .cfg). Очевидно важливо при конфігуруванні програмного драйвера узгодити програмні встановлення із встановленнями, сконфігурованими в мережевій карті. Ресурси, які вживаються картою, можна встановити перемичками або перемикачами. Нові карти можуть бути сконфігуровані програмно, при цьому карти зберігають конфігурацію при вимкненні живлення.
Програмні драйвери забезпечують такі функції:
процедуру ініціювання;
процедуру переривання;
процедури передавання і приймання даних;
процедури визначення стану, конфігурації та управління.
Основні операції виглядають так:
карта передає дані;
карта генерує переривання через управління лінією запитів на переривання;
процесор відповідає на запит переривання і переходить до процедури обслуговування;
процедура обслуговування інструктує процесор щодо читання даних із вказаного порта;
процедура обслуговування звільняє процесор для продовження попередньої роботи.
Головна проблема полягає у надаванні значень тих ресурсів, які вже використовуються або системою, або іншою мережевою картою Тому доречно знати, які ресурси і як використані загалом периферійних пристроїв. Поширені ресурси наведені нижче в таблицях.
Таблиця 4.2. Поширені адреси портів вводу/виводу.
Адреси портів |
Периферійний пристрій |
200-207h |
Адаптер вводу/виводу для ігор (Game I/O Adaptor) |
210-217h |
Пристрій розширення XT (XT Expansion Unit) |
220h |
Звуковий програматор (SoundBlaster) |
278-27Fh |
LPT2 |
2E8-2EFh |
COM4 |
2F8-2FFh |
COM2 |
300-30Fh |
Адаптер кольорових зображень (Color Video Adaptor) |
320-32F |
Жорсткий диск XT (XT Hard Disk) |
330h |
Звуковий програматор MIDI (SoundBlaster MIDI) |
378-37Fh |
LPT1 |
3A0-3A9h |
Синхронний адаптер IBM (IBM Synchronous Adaptor) |
3B0-3BFh |
Адаптер монохромних зображень (Monochrome Video) |
3E8-3EFh |
COM3 |
3F0-3F7h |
Гнучкий диск (Floppy Disk) |
3F8-3FFh |
COM1 |
Таблиця 4.3. Поширені переривання. Таблиця 4.4. Поширені адреси в пам'яті.
IRQ |
Лінія периферійного пристрою |
|
Адреси |
Периферійний пристрій |
2 |
EGA/VGA |
|
A0000-BFFFFh |
EGA/VGA |
3 |
COM2 |
|
B0000-B7FFFh |
Monochrome |
4 |
COM1 |
|
B8000-BFFFFh |
CGA |
5 |
LPT2, Bus mouse, Network |
|
C8000-CFFFFh |
XT Disk |
6 |
Floppy Disk |
|
F4000-FFFFFh |
AT ROM BIOS |
7 |
LPT1 |
|
F8000-FFFFFh |
PC/XT ROM BIOS |
9 |
EGA/VGA |
|
|
|
13 |
Co-Processor |
|
|
|
14 |
AT Disk Controller |
|
|
|
Таблиця 4.5. Поширені лінії DMA.
DMA |
Лінія периферійного пристрою |
0 |
Кола пам'яті (Memory Circuitry) |
1 |
Резерв (Spare) |
2 |
Привід гнучкого диска (Floppy Drive) |